Abstract :
The solubilities of oxygen in aqueous solutions containing galactose and fructose were measured by a saturation method. These sugars are usually included in the fermentation media. The measurements were carried out at 298.15, 303.15 and 310.15 K, as these temperatures are close to the fermentation conditions.
tended scaled-particle theory proposed by Hu et al. (1985), of which flexibility for correlation of gas solubilities was exhibited, was used to correlate the solubilities of oxygen in the solutions measured in this work. By determining the potential parameters for sugars, good correlation results were obtained.
